This month, I want to talk about the technical choices made in the construction of my new boat. As the sporting program is ambitious, I naturally chose to work with Marc Lombard, the most experienced architect in the Class40 category. He designed the boat in compliance with Class40 rules, and this one seems to be the fastest in the current fleet.
The V1D2 shipyard is building the boat to be safe and reliable. V1D2 is located in Caen and has been a leader in ocean sailboat construction for more than 30 years and particularly in Class40 boats.
In October we choose the suppliers to integrate into the construction schedule to meet the delivery date in late February – early March 2023. I spent a good part of the month visiting our suppliers, to specify my choices of fittings, electronics, communications, sails and other accessories. For example, I chose to work with the sail-maker INCIDENCE who are very experienced in manufacturing Class40 sails. For the mast I chose MARECHAL. The choice of builders is important because both are located near the Port of La Rochelle where my boat will be based, and will ensure personal after sales service.
An update on the progress of construction: the next few weeks will be devoted to the assembly of the composite parts of the boat. It’s exhilarating to think that this project and the boat itself are taking shape so quickly!
